Emalea

A modern name blending Ema with the -lea ending, which suggests meadows or clearings in Old English while maintaining contemporary styling. Emalea feels fresh and naturalistic, evoking pastoral imagery and grace. The name works as both a unique modern invention and a nature-inspired classic.
